Retain

International Standard Bible Encyclopedia

re-tan': Several Hebrew words are thus translated: chazaq, "to hold fast" (Jud 7:8;19:4;Job 2:9the King James Version (the Revised Version (British and American) "hold fast");Mic 7:18); `atsar, "to shut up" (only inDa 10:8,16;11:6); tamakh, "to hold" (Pr 3:18;4:4;11:16the King James Version (the Revised Version (British and American) "obtain")); in one case kala' (Ec 8:8). In the New Testament krateo, is used inJoh 20:23of the "retaining" of sins by the apostles (see RETENTION OF SINS); inRo 1:28, the Revised Version (British and American) has "refused to have," margin "Greek, `did not approve,' " for the King James Version "did not like to retain" (echo); and inPhm 1:13, substitutes "fain have kept" for "retained" (katecho). Sirach 41:16 has "retain" for diaphulasso, "keep."
